Bonsoir, me voila face à un premier problème sur le développement de mon jeu.
J’aimerai afficher un score, jusque la tout va bien
Mais je voudrai que les chiffres composant le score soit avec des images.
Donc a mon avis je ne vais pas m’amuser a faire une image par nombre sachant que la quantité de nombre est infini.
Donc comment puis-je faire ?
Tu peux coller le score dans un objet texte, et choisir une police de caractère qui te plaise.
Sinon, tu crées 10 images de chiffres (de 0 à 9 donc), et tu affiches un sprite Chiffres avec l’animation correspondant à un chiffre.
Ex avec 1258 stocké dans monNombre :
variable de scène nombreTemp10000 = monNombre/10000
Mettre animation de ChiffresDixMillier à nombreTemp10000
//vaut 0
variable de scène nombreTemp1000 = (monNombre-nombreTemp10000)/1000
Mettre animation de ChiffresMillier à nombreTemp1000
//vaut 1
variable de scène nombreTemp100 = (monNombre-nombreTemp1000)/100
Mettre animation de ChiffresMillier à nombreTemp100
//vaut 2
variable de scène nombreTemp10 = (monNombre-nombreTemp1000-nombreTemp100)/10
Mettre animation de ChiffresMillier à nombreTemp10
//vaut 5
variable de scène nombreTemp1 = mod(monNombre,10)
Mettre animation de ChiffresMillier à nombreTemp1
//vaut 8
En gros.